The foreground depicts a bustling scene with figures dressed in period attire strolling across the paved expanse. Their clothing suggests a time when formal dress was commonplace, and their leisurely movements imply an atmosphere of leisure and social interaction. The presence of pigeons adds a touch of everyday life to the composition, grounding the grandeur of the architecture within a recognizable human context.
The artist’s use of light is noteworthy; it appears diffused, softening the harshness of the stone and creating a sense of warmth across the scene. This gentle illumination contributes to an overall impression of serenity and timelessness. The perspective employed emphasizes the scale of the building, making it appear imposing and awe-inspiring.
Subtly, the painting conveys a sense of civic pride and cultural heritage. The meticulous rendering of architectural details suggests a reverence for tradition and craftsmanship. The inclusion of figures engaged in social activities hints at the importance of public spaces as centers of community life. There’s an underlying narrative of continuity – a visual record of a place and its people, frozen in time through artistic representation. The composition seems to celebrate not only the physical structure but also the societal fabric it anchors.
